There are some rancho type places that could probably host your group - like an outdoor place. Pizarelli is always fun - there's one in the bravo and as long as the kids are small, they could play in the play area as well. I think with a reservation they could make it happen... There are a number of restaurants near the monument that are large enough to accomodate - especially if it were earlier in the evening (before dominican dinner rush) like the kukara makara. Also, possibly Carrito de Marchena which is close to PUCMM
